Overview of OR2T10A4BA256-DB – ORCA™2 Field Programmable Gate Array (FPGA) IC 209 16384 1024 256-BGA

The OR2T10A4BA256-DB is an ORCA™2 field programmable gate array (FPGA) from Lattice Semiconductor Corporation, provided in a 256-ball PBGA (27×27) surface-mount package. This commercial-grade FPGA delivers programmable logic, on-chip RAM and a generous I/O count for compact embedded designs.

With 1,024 logic elements, approximately 16,384 bits of embedded RAM and 209 I/O pins, the device targets commercial embedded applications that require flexible, reconfigurable logic and medium-density memory and I/O integration. It operates from a 3.0 V to 3.6 V supply and is specified for 0 °C to 70 °C operation.
